However, due to the Doppler centroid variation along the range direction, azimuth spectrum will cross into the neighboring pulse repetition frequency (PRF) band causing severe azimuth ambiguity. Conventional frequency focusing method cannot directly used in this case. In this paper, deramping technique is employed to realize the coarse focusing and reduce the azimuth bandwidth, thus spectrum folding is mitigated. Incorporated secondary range compression, fine focusing is obtained. A cooperative dynamic surface control design approach is proposed to devise the formation tracking controllers, where nonlinearly-parameterized neural networks are used to compensate for the model uncertainties. It is proved that with the developed controllers, formation among vehicles can be reached if the trajectory has directed paths to all follower vehicles. Based on Lyapunov stability analysis, all signals in the closed-loop system are guaranteed to be uniformly ultimately bounded, and formation tracking errors converge to a small neighborhood of the origin. By exploring properties of the Difference Riccati Equations (DRE), an upper bound and a lower bound of the ratio between variation of IH performance of MPC and finite horizon (FH) optimal cost are obtained. The proposed identification is independent of any observer/predictor design and thus can be implemented in a simplified manner. The adaptive laws are driven by appropriate parameter error information derived by applying filter operations on the output measurements. Globally exponential convergence of the parameter estimation is proved. With the employment of a newly state transformation and a high-gain observer, the one-link robot system is transformed into a norm form, and then only one NN is employed to approximate the lumped uncertain system nonlinearity in the adaptive control design. Partial persistent excitation (PE) condition of radial basis function (RBF) NNs is satisfied during tracking control to a recurrent reference trajectory. Under the PE condition, the proposed adaptive NN control is shown to be capable of acquiring knowledge on the uncertain robot dynamics in the stable control process and of storing the learned knowledge in memory. Subsequently, a novel neural learning control technique exploiting the learned knowledge without readapting to the unknown robot dynamics is developed to achieve closed-loop stability and improved control performance. This algorithm is mathematically equivalent to the quasi-Newton's iteration in a Banach space. The implementation using neural networks is given, where a critic neural network is used to learn its value function, and an action neural network sharing the same parameters with the corresponding critic neural network is used to learn its optimal control policy for each player. All the critic and action neural networks are updated online in real-time and continuously. A set of partial-ordinary differential equations (PDEs-ODEs) are developed by using the Hamilton's principle to describe the motion of the three-dimensional string system. The dynamic model considers the comprehensive effects of environmental loads, which are critical for the analysis of a string system. Based on the Lyapunov's direct method and the properties of the string system dynamics, three boundary control inputs are applied at the boundary to suppress the vibrations of the system under the external disturbances. Uniformly boundedness of the three-dimensional dynamics with the proposed control is achieved. Exponential stability is proved via the Lyapunov's direct method when there is no distributed disturbance. The optimality criterion function is built on the knowledge of Fisher information matrix (FIM), and another analysis on the mean squared error (MSE) is also presented. For a fixed distance between the sensors to the underwater target, the MSE is minimized if and only if the determinant of the FIM is maximized. The main contribution in this paper is the dependence of the range measurement error on the acoustic propagation distance because of the complex underwater environment, which result in a different FIM expression compared to the ideal assumption case.
